4-Port HDMI over Cat5/Cat6 Extender/Splitter, Box-Style Transmitter for Video and Audio, 1080p @60Hz up to 150-ft., TAA

Model: B126-004

The B126-004 transmits a 1080p (60Hz) signal to four monitors up to 150ft away using Cat5e/6 cable. To achieve maximum distance and resolution, use 24AWG solid wire Cat5e/6 cable. (Tripp Lite's N202-Series) Daisy chain up to three B126-004 transmitters to connect up to 13 monitors (1 local, 12 remote). Supports 24-bit true color (8-bits per channel), HDCP, 3D and both stereo audio and 7.1 channel surround sound audio (7.1 channel surround sound signal will be Multi-Channel or PCM). Simple installation. Connect the B126-004 transmitter to an HDMI source using a Tripp Lite P568-Series HDMI cable (not included). Connect a Tripp Lite B126-series receiver (not included) to each display using a Tripp Lite P568-Series HDMI cable (not included). Finally, each remote receiver is connected to an RJ45 port on the B126-004 using a single Cat5e/6 cable.

  • A 3D signal cannot be extended using a passive remote receiver unit
  • Features an additional HDMI port for the connection of a local monitor, or to daisy chain additional units
  • Connect up to 13 monitors (1 local, 12 remote) by daisy chaining up to three B126-004 transmitters
  • Mount up to 3 B126-004 transmitters in 1U of rack space using a Tripp Lite B132-004-RB rack-mount bracket
  • Further extend the signal range or add more displays by using a Tripp Lite B126-110 remote repeater unit
  • Connect up to 4 remote units in a repeater chain (3 repeaters and 1 active receiver), with a monitor at each location
  • Extends a 1080p (60Hz) signal up to 125ft, or a 3D signal up to 100ft, from the B126-004 transmitter to the first repeater unit in the installation
  • Extends a 1080p (60Hz) signal up to an additional 125ft, or a 3D signal up to an additional 100ft, from each repeater unit to the next unit in the installation
  • Supports 24-bit True Color (8-bits per channel)
  • Compatible with both stereo audio and 7.1 channel surround sound audio (7.1 channel surround sound signal will be Multi-Channel or PCM)
  • HDCP compatible
  • Mounting hardware included
  • Compatible with all operating systems
  • Plug-and-play feature, no drivers required
  • Compliant with the Federal Trade Agreements Act (TAA) for GSA Schedule purchases
